"The last text on European security strategy was dated 2008. It should be noted that the situation is no longer the same: there has been upheaval in the Middle East and North Africa (in particular the revolutions in Libya, Tunisia, Egypt and Syria), new players with regional or even global ambitions have emerged on the international scene, and the US’s defence priorities have been refocused on the Asia-Pacific region. There are also local crises in the countries neighbouring the Union, with major regional repercussions: the uncertainties about the transition processes in the Arab countries and their scale, the changes in the Pakistan/Afghanistan area in light of the upcoming withdrawal of NATO’s military forces, and growing terrorist threats in the Sahel, the Horn of Africa and Nigeria. The European Union should be a global political player on the international scene, so as to promote international peace and security, protect its interests in the world and guarantee the security of its own citizens. We have an important role to play as a provider of security services for Member States and their citizens."@en1
